If you have issues with Google indexing specific URLs on your site, Google says putting those URLs into new XML Sitemap files won't help them get indexed. So for example, you have a Sitemap file with a 100 URLs but only 20 of those URLs are being indexed by Google, taking the other 80 URLs and adding them to an additional Sitemap file won't get Google to index them.

John Mueller of Google said so on Twitter. He said it "wouldn't change anything" to take this approach. Instead he said, you should work on making those pages of content awesome and then that would be a reason why Google would index them.
